it's 10.0; supposedly the new 9xxx series will support 10.1. amd's current hd38xx series supports 10.1. i'm not sure if there's a real world difference b/t the two specifications.

The only real world differences between DX9 and DX10 specs are:
1) AA with deferred shading
2) AA with HDR
3) DX10 is slower (right now)
In terms of what you see in the game visually, there is no difference in terms of what is rendered. Not in current titles anyway.

10.1 is supposed to officially allow AA with deferred shading, but I think that can be already be forced on with current Nvidia cards.
